#### Western Conference
Dallas Stars vs. Minnesota Wild
The Dallas Stars (Central 2) face the Minnesota Wild (Central 3). Dallas, with a record of 50-20-12 (112 points), is weakened by injuries to key players like Roope Hintz and Miro Heiskanen. Their strengths lie in goaltender Jake Oettinger and high-scoring wingers like Mikko Rantanen, Jason Robertson and Wyatt Johnson. The Minnesota Wild (46-24-12, 104 points) have struggled in recent playoff series, but the addition of Quinn Hughes could be a game-changer. Their top players include Kirill Kaprizov, Matt Boldy, and Brock Faber. However, they have depth issues at center and inconsistent goaltending.
Vegas Golden Knights vs. Utah Mammoth
The Vegas Golden Knights (Pacific 1) take on the Utah Mammoth (wild card 1). Vegas (39-26-17, 95 points) made a strategic coaching change late in the season, hiring John Tortorella, which paid off. Their high-end talent includes Jack Eichel, Mitch Marner, and Mark Stone. Goaltending is a concern. The Utah Mammoth (43-32-6, 92 points) are in their second season in Salt Lake City. Their strengths lie in their top forwards, including Clayton Keller, Logan Cooley, Nick Schmaltz and JJ Peterka, and defenseman Mikhail Sergachev. Goaltender Karel Vejmelka has been heavily relied upon.
#### Eastern Conference
Carolina Hurricanes vs. Ottawa Senators
The Carolina Hurricanes (Metropolitan 1) face the Ottawa Senators (wild card 2). Carolina (53-22-7, 113 points) are in the playoffs for the eighth consecutive year. They have experience and seven 20-goal scorers, led by Seth Jarvis. Goaltending remains a question mark. The Ottawa Senators (44-27-11, 99 points) made a significant turnaround after January 25. Travis Green's team plays hard, and Linus Ullmark can be a difference-maker in net. However, they take too many penalties and have struggled on the penalty kill.
Pittsburgh Penguins vs. Philadelphia Flyers
The Pittsburgh Penguins (Metropolitan 2) face the Philadelphia Flyers (Metropolitan 3). The Penguins (41-25-16, 98 points) are giving their veteran core another shot at the title. Erik Karlsson has been a key contributor, and rookie coach Dan Muse has implemented a scoring-oriented style. Their defense and goaltending are weaknesses. The Philadelphia Flyers (43-27-12, 98 points) have been the league's best team since March 7, with young stars like Tyson Foerster, Porter Martone, and Matvei Michkov. Goalie Dan Vladar and many of his teammates lack playoff experience.
Buffalo Sabres vs. Boston Bruins
The Buffalo Sabres (Atlantic 1) take on the Boston Bruins (wild card 1). The Sabres (50-23-9, 109 points) bounced back from a poor start to win the division. Tage Thompson is a key scorer. A lack of playoff experience could be a factor. The Boston Bruins (45-27-10, 100 points) rely on David Pastrnak, Jeremy Swayman, and Charlie McAvoy. Marco Sturm's coaching is a strength, but they may rely too heavily on their top scorers.
Tampa Bay Lightning vs. Montreal Canadiens
The Tampa Bay Lightning (Atlantic 2) face the Montreal Canadiens (Atlantic 3). The Lightning (50-26-6, 106 points) have overcome injuries to key players. Nikita Kucherov and Andrei Vasilevskiy are crucial. Victor Hedman's status is uncertain. The Montreal Canadiens (48-24-10, 106 points) have been on a hot streak, with Cole Caufield scoring 50 goals and Nick Suzuki excelling. They move the puck well but need to prove they can play playoff-style hockey.
Who is favored to win the Stanley Cup in 2026?
Based on current analysis, Tampa Bay and Carolina are strong contenders, but Montreal is a hot team coming into the playoffs.
Which series is most likely to have an upset?
The Dallas vs. Minnesota series could see an upset due to Dallas's injuries and Minnesota's potential.
What are the key factors for success in the playoffs?
Goaltending, experience, and the ability to overcome injuries are critical for playoff success.
